Slavic Soul Party At Barbes

Is your knowledge of Slavic culture limited to the fact that you were a gypsy for Halloween once? Get a dose of the real deal with the Slavic Soul Party, weekly at Barbes.

Nine musicians play gyspy brass, Balkan ditties, plus American music. It's the place for Balkan music fans to dance the night away in New York, but Park Slope residents should stop on by as well to dance the night away.

The band is John Carlson & Kenny Warren (trumpet), Peter Hess (sax/clarinet), Peter Stan (accordion), Tim Vaughn & Matt Musselman (trombone), Ron Caswell (tuba), Matt Moran and Chris Stromquist (snare/bubanj/Darabouka).
